Outdoor Learning Community

Join other first-year students who are passionate about the natural world, interested in learning more about ways to engage in outdoor pursuits, and curious to grow their skills.

The Outdoor Learning Community (OLC) is a group of first-year students who share a common interest in outdoor education/adventure-based activities. Students in the OLC live in first-floor Virginia, a residence hall located in Elon’s Historic Neighborhood. As a member of the OLC, you’ll participate in a variety of adventure-based activities, both on and off campus. You’ll develop relationships with other students, faculty, and staff who share common interests and learn more about pathways to become involved at Elon.

The OLC fosters an environment of supportive leadership where members of the OLC are empowered to take ownership of their experience. There are opportunities for formal leadership roles depending on the experiences the group would like to undertake (students leading efforts in organizing logistics for expedition trips, prepping food for camping trips, etc) and many other informal leadership development experiences. Members of the OLC also have the ability to develop relationships with student leaders from across campus.
